Traffic & Municipal Court

   Municipal Court is an area in which many people give up their significant rights just because they think they are guilty due to driving while suspended, intoxicated, or without insurance. Even though you may appear guilty and indeed on the surface, may have violated the offense, it does not mean that you will be found guilty in a Municipal Court. This is important to note because the penalties are severe. In addition to financial penalties of $500 to $1000 there are terms of suspension of your license that ranging from six months to ten years. Furthermore, many of the more serious motor vehicle violations carry surcharges of up to $1000 per year. If you fail to pay your surcharge you could be left in a cycle of suspensions lasting an indeterminate term and costing you tons of money. Debts that are not necessarily dischargeable in bankruptcy.
